Chyba při připojování k databázi: důvod, oprava

Pokud se zabýváme vývojem vlastních stránek, často se setkáváme s chybami při vytváření spojení s databází, problémy s interními servery apod. Všechno to je strašidelné úkony pro začátečníky. Dokonce i zkušení blogerové se s podobnými problémy sotva vyrovnají. Ale neměňte paniku. Tyto problémy jsou často řešeny ve dvou účtech.

WordPress

Jeden z nejpopulárnějších systémů "vyplňování" správy zdrojů. Na platformě WordPress existují malé blogy a velké projekty. Chyba při připojení k databázi probíhá přesně z tohoto CMS.



Napsal WP v PHP obecný skriptovací jazyk. Databázový server (databáze) slouží MySQL. Poprvé se CMS objevila v roce 2003 a nyní má verzi 481. Výhody programu WordPress jsou jednoduchost správy obsahu, velký počet dalších nástrojů - ty a pluginy.

Obsah

Než se dozvíte, jak se zbavit chyby při instalaci spojení s databází WordPress, je důležité zvážit strukturu systému. Každý zdroj založený na tomto systému CMS je založen na dvou důležitých prvcích. Mluvíme o programových souborech v databázi. První z nich je hosting, kde můžete získat na vyžádání prostřednictvím FTP. Druhá je uložena na hostiteli v samostatném sektoru. Chcete-li se přesunout, musíte si stáhnout speciální službu. Populární používání PhpMyAdmin. Pokud softwarové dokumenty vyžadují další informace, migrují do databáze pomocí materiálů odtud. Poté se zobrazí stránka s prostředkyje správné. Přístup k cestě k úložišti je správný. Pod ním rozumí uživatelské jméno a šifru, které byly nainstalovány při spuštění zdroje. Tyto informace jsou uloženy pro hlavní složku prostředku.



Při zjištění připojení k databázi je zřejmé, že programové dokumenty nemají možnost dostat se do databáze a správně zobrazit stránku.

Ověření

Před vyřešením tohoto problému je třeba provést řadu ověřovacích akcí, které vám pomohou identifikovat příčinu chyby. Začněte, budete muset zkontrolovat, zda je databáze vůbec. Chcete-li to udělat, prostě jděte na panel, který má nástroje pro správu hostingu. V případě, že je hosting zakoupen, má k nim přístup všichni. Dále přejdeme do úseku s úložištěm. V panelu se tato položka nazývá "Databáze". Stačí jít sem a ujistit se, že není prázdný. Pokud zjistíte, že máte soubor souborů nebo složek, zkontrolujte, zda je vyplněno: zda jsou v ní další záznamy, tabulky a další materiály. Databáze může být prázdná a neobsahuje další informace. Chcete-li to zkontrolovat, provádíme akce, které vytváří soubory programů. Používáme službu PhpMyAdmin, zadejte přihlašovací jméno a heslo. Pokud nemůžete určit prázdnou základnu, podívejte se na její hmotnost a obsah. Obvykle by měly být tabulky a záznamy a objem složky může být z KB. Výše popsaný proces může směřovat k následující chybě. Při zadávání přihlašovacího jména a hesla není možné zadat repozitář. Možná jste zadali nesprávná data nebo jste je změnili a zapomněli jste.Ujistěte se, že jazyk nehovoříte a nezadáte do šifry jinými písmeny. Potom se pokuste vrátit do nastavení úložiště a vybrat jiné heslo. Nezapomeňte ji změnit v konfiguračním dokumentu.

Proč?

Zajímavé je, že spojení s databázovou chybou se objevilo společně s dopravou zdroje. A existuje problém s pravděpodobností 99%. Pokud je zdroj již nainstalován na hostiteli a problém vznikl, může být řada dalších důvodů. Například jste odstranili uživatele, jehož jméno se vyskytlo, změnila šifra nebo MySQL byla odeslána na speciální server. Stává se, že problém není způsoben vaší chybou, ale kvůli hostiteli. V takovém případě stačí napsat mu a nahlásit problém. Dále poskytne další informace a poskytne řešení.

Částečný problém

Někdy vzniká tento problém částečně. Některé tabulky zmizely z úložiště nebo se staly nepřístupnými. Chcete-li se ujistit, že je problém správný, přejděte na panel administrátora. Pokud se znovu setkáte s problémy, musíte zkontrolovat databázi. Chcete-li jej obnovit, přejděte do souboru wp-config.php. Musíte přidat další příkaz zde: define ('WP_ALLOW_REPAIR', true);. Nyní musíte jít na speciální nabídku site.com/wp-admin/maint/repair.php. Na stránce site.com zadáte svůj zdroj. Po zobrazení okna obnovení. V něm je žádoucí vybrat nejen zotavení, ale také optimalizaci. Proces trvá několik minut. Po dokončení budete muset odstranit příkaz ze souboru wp-config.php.

Doprava

Možná jste se rozhodli přesunout časemDenverův blog. Při nesprávné konfiguraci souboru wp-config.php se zobrazí chyba při vytváření připojení k databázi. Zde musíte zadat konfiguraci potřebnou pro připojení k databázi.
Při otevření tohoto dokumentu je důležité pečlivě sledovat ukazatele, které jsou zde. Uživatelské jméno a databáze jsou obvykle stejné. Objeví se při registraci na hostingu. Zde je také heslo. To vše musí být uloženo při přenosu prostředků z různých služeb, včetně Openserveru.
Chyba při připojení k databázi byla deaktivována, pokud ukládáte všechna osobní data navždy. Důležité je také nezaměňovat heslo pro databázi a administrátory. Také je instalujete odděleně a je žádoucí, aby byly odlišné.

Test

Pokud je vše správné a chyba není opravena, je třeba otestovat výkon databáze. Tím vytvoříte speciální zkušební soubor. Jeho konfigurace může být poněkud odlišná, takže je žádoucí samostatně vyzvednout týmy pro sebe. Tento test.php nám pomůže spustit ověření systému. Po dokončení dokumentu přejděte na site.com/test.php. Když se úspěšně připojíte, je zřejmé, že hosting funguje správně. Podobně je vše dobré s heslem a uživatelským jménem.
Pokud test indikuje, že používáte nesprávný název nebo šifru, budete muset jít na panel a měnit data. Pokud jste však nemohli "uzamknout", problém je na serveru. Zde je jednodušší případ. Počkejte chvíli nebo kontaktujte podporu hostingu.

Závěry

Podobné problémy se setkávají s mnohahostitelů, včetně Timewebu. Chyba při připojení k databázi může být způsobena přerušeními na serveru a může být způsobena nesprávným chováním uživatele. Pokud se tedy rozhodnete převést svůj blog z místního počítače nebo služby do hostitelské služby, při registraci pečlivě uložíte všechna zadaná data, abyste je nemuseli obnovovat.

Související publikace